Output 66524e59e01f380a510158cee84a142afdf0ffe229cf50fbe7fa6ea399fa0a99:2
- value
- 358820240
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 aa9f75c8d21c23bacc67e9217ee8bfbce6119c81 OP_EQUAL
- address
- MPTL8XHjiYf69LJzJ4F2kYGqFLMzMsQMva
- transaction
- 66524e59e01f380a510158cee84a142afdf0ffe229cf50fbe7fa6ea399fa0a99
- spent
- true